About Visy
Visy powers the circular economy, closing the loop between packaging, remanufacturing and recycling. Over 75 years, we have grown to 7,000 employees and 150 global operations, predominantly in Australia and New Zealand. We collect and sort recyclable materials and remanufacture them into new, sustainable packaging for the food and beverage industry.
